Output 23442925c314d6e91a28bc597c533f9ba8acca61431089431d30942a3512dfcf:1

value
30068200
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 4e99b6919fa10441e82370374f9f96e2d9da5be0 OP_EQUALVERIFY OP_CHECKSIG
address
18Abr995mZN18ug6DKoCkKezAwi5AEwBdh
transaction
23442925c314d6e91a28bc597c533f9ba8acca61431089431d30942a3512dfcf
confirmations
510653
spent
true